Output 3043627e08055d178f81c134ef5f3a89e7b569a597bfda161d95f6388e7728e7:3

value
381587
script pubkey
OP_0 OP_PUSHBYTES_20 c62c0136107b85dfaad16c2c8e51ed307750cb6c
address
bc1qcckqzdss0wzal2k3dskgu50dxpm4pjmvkdmnu5
transaction
3043627e08055d178f81c134ef5f3a89e7b569a597bfda161d95f6388e7728e7
spent
true